It's not complete, but it's getting there. It will eventually be a Blown 585 Cid A460 with TFS "A" heads.

Thanks to DAVE McLain and his mad machine shop skills.
Thanks to Lem Evans for the great deals on all the Parts.
Thanks to Adney Brown for some very sweet crank grinding to create the SCAT forged 4.5 arm with a cut down snout.

Still have to install and degree the cam.

Did you weld the T&D shaft stands or did you use indexing pins?

Which version of heads are those? I have lots of A heads and none of them look like those.

those are Jesel Shafts bolt together in the middle. Biggest issue with them is having to cut a few threads off of each inside head stud to get them to clear the rocker stands. Other than that.... its cake.

You mean the steel stands bolt together?

Which version (year) of heads are those? I have some with the raised flat portion but no TFS letters and some with completely flat ends with TFS milled into the flat area.

I also have T&D shaft Rockers that look just like those. Instead of welding all the stands together, my head specialist placed indexed (intake and exhaust specific) dowels (2 per stand) to prevent rotation. We had to cut down the head studs too.
